
10 Power-Packed Promotion Strategies
By: Terri Seymour | Posted: 23rd February 2005
There are many ways to creatively and affordably promote your online business. I have tried all of the following and they worked very well for me.
Joint Ventures - Participating in joint ventures with fellow
publishers can be a very profitable experience. This could be
anything from a group pop under window to advertising each
other's ezines in your welcome letter. I also know a lot of
people have had some results with signature buddies, where you
would swap ads, so to speak, in each other's email sigtag.

Writing Articles - Extremely effective method of building your
reputation and your business. Writing articles is not hard, just
stick with what you know and do not think you have to use big
words to impress anyone. People are just looking for
understandable articles with helpful info and useful resources.
Write as if you were talking to a friend.

Ad Swaps - Swapping ads, or running another publisher's ad in
exchange for him/her running yours, is a very popular method of
promotion. There are hundreds of thousands of ezines on the net
and most of the publishers are willing to swap ads. When writing
to a fellow publisher, be sure to include a link to a sample
issue of your ezine. Introduce yourself and let them know how
you know about their ezine. Tell them about your ezine and
suggest a possible swap. There are publishers who will even swap
solo ads which is a great opportunity!

Discussion Lists - Participating in discussion groups can get
you established as an expert in your field as well as build your
reputation as one who is there when needed. This can bring you
subscribers, customers and clients. Always follow each group's
guidelines for posting and treat everyone with respect and

Message Boards - Similar to discussion groups. Find a few
quality boards and visit regularly. Participate and help
whenever possible by offering your experience, advice, expertise
or support. Always follow the rules.

Fr~e Ecourses - Compile a series of articles and turn them into
a mini ecourse. Give step by step info and provide helpful
resources to compliment said info. Always provide links to your
website, ezine and any products that are applicable. You also
want to have your email on every page so it is very easy to
contact you. Assemble your course on a fr~e autoresponder and
start offering it to your subs, visitors and submit it to fellow
webmasters for distribution. Example:

Fr~e Ebooks - Creating an ebook is not hard. You can simply
compile several articles that you or other people have written.
Provide tips, resources and information. Offer your ebook to
webmasters, ebook directories and ezine publishers for

Fr~e Directories - There are hundreds of fr~e ezine, business,
and website directories all over the net. Take some time each
day or week and submit your heart out! The more places you get
listed, the more exposure you get.

Link Exchanges - Similar to ad swaps only you are listing other
links on your website in exchange for your link being listed on
their website. Set up a special set of pages with different
categories for link exchanges.

AutoResponders - Autoresponders are used to mail out follow-ups
to ezine subscribers, requests for more information, orders,
article requests, etc. Effective follow-ups can raise your sales
